Third-degree burn:

Call 911 or go immediately to the nearest hospital.

Do not remove clothing stuck to the burn.

Do not soak the burned area in water.

Cover the burn with a cool clean cloth or bandage.

Keep the burn raise above the level of the heart.

Signs of Stroke in Men and Women

Sudden numbness or weakness in the face, arm, or leg, especially on one side of the body.

Sudden confusion, trouble speaking, or difficulty understanding speech.

Sudden trouble seeing in one or both eyes.

Sudden trouble walking, dizziness, loss of balance, or lack of coordination.
